The Ultimate Homemade Sloppy Joes Recipe: Better Than Any Canned Sauce!

There’s something undeniably comforting about a perfectly made Sloppy Joe sandwich. That sweet and savory meat mixture piled high on a toasted bun, threatening to spill over with each delicious bite – it’s the epitome of nostalgic comfort food that appeals to both kids and adults alike. If you’ve been relying on canned sauces for your Sloppy Joe fix, prepare to be amazed by how simple and rewarding it is to make this classic American dish from scratch.

Originating in Sioux City, Iowa in the 1930s, the Sloppy Joe has a humble beginning. Legend has it that a cook named Joe added a special tomato-based sauce to a loose meat sandwich, creating what would become an American dinner table staple. Today, we’re sharing a homemade Sloppy Joe recipe that honors this classic while elevating it with the perfect balance of flavors and textures.

What makes our Sloppy Joe recipe stand out is the careful balance of sweet, tangy, and savory elements. The combination of ground beef, bell peppers, and onions simmered in a rich tomato sauce creates a depth of flavor that simply can’t be matched by pre-made alternatives. Plus, when you make it yourself, you have complete control over the ingredients, allowing you to adjust the sweetness, spice level, and consistency to your family’s preferences.

Whether you’re preparing a quick weeknight dinner, planning a casual gathering, or looking for a budget-friendly meal that will please even the pickiest eaters, this Sloppy Joe recipe delivers on all fronts. Ready in just 30 minutes and made with simple pantry staples, it’s the perfect solution for busy families who don’t want to compromise on flavor.

So step away from the canned sauce and give this homemade version a try. We’re confident it will become a regular in your meal rotation, bringing smiles to your dinner table and possibly a little mess – but that’s all part of the fun of a truly great Sloppy Joe!

Prep Time 5 minutes

Cook Time 20 minutes

Total Time 25 minutes

Servings 6

Calories 365 kcal

Ingredients

Main Ingredients

  • 1 pound (450g) lean ground beef (85-90% lean)
  • 1 tablespoon olive oil
  • 1 tablespoon butter
  • 1 medium yellow onion, finely diced
  • 1/2 green bell pepper, finely diced
  • 3 cloves garlic, minced
  • 1 tablespoon tomato paste

Sauce Ingredients

  • 1 cup tomato sauce (8 oz can)
  • 2/3 cup ketchup
  • 1 tablespoon Worcestershire sauce
  • 1 tablespoon brown sugar (or less, if you prefer less sweetness)
  • 1 tablespoon yellow mustard
  • 1 teaspoon apple cider vinegar
  • 1/4 cup water (optional, for adjusting consistency)

Seasonings

  • 1/2 teaspoon kosher salt, or to taste
  • 1/4 teaspoon black pepper
  • 3/4 teaspoon chili powder
  • 1/2 teaspoon dried mustard
  • 1/4 teaspoon red pepper flakes (optional, for heat)
  • Dash of hot sauce (optional, for additional heat)

For Serving

  • 6 hamburger buns, preferably toasted
  • Butter for toasting buns (optional)

Optional Toppings

  • Sliced pickles
  • Shredded cheddar cheese
  • Diced white onion
  • Sliced jalapeños (for spice lovers)

Step-by-Step Instructions

Preparation (5 minutes)

1. Prep the vegetables: Finely dice the yellow onion and green bell pepper. Mince the garlic cloves.

2. Prepare the sauce mixture: In a medium bowl, combine tomato sauce, ketchup, Worcestershire sauce, brown sugar, yellow mustard, and apple cider vinegar. Stir well to combine and set aside.

3. Toast the buns (optional): If desired, lightly butter the cut sides of the hamburger buns and toast them in a skillet over medium heat until golden brown. Set aside.

Cooking Process (20-25 minutes)

Step 1: Cook the Beef

1. Heat a large skillet or Dutch oven over medium-high heat. Add the olive oil and butter.

2. Once the butter is melted, add the ground beef to the skillet.

3. Break the beef apart with a wooden spoon or spatula as it cooks, creating small crumbles.

4. Cook for about 5 minutes until the beef is browned and no longer pink. If using higher-fat beef, drain excess fat, leaving about 1 tablespoon in the pan.

Step 2: Add Aromatics

1. Add the diced onion and green bell pepper to the skillet with the browned beef.

2. Cook for 2-3 minutes, stirring occasionally, until the vegetables begin to soften.

3. Add the minced garlic and cook for an additional 30 seconds until fragrant, stirring constantly to prevent burning.

4. Add the tomato paste and stir to coat the meat and vegetables, cooking for about 1 minute to develop flavor.

Step 3: Add Seasonings and Sauce

1. Sprinkle the salt, black pepper, chili powder, and dried mustard over the meat mixture. Stir to combine.

2. Pour in the prepared sauce mixture and stir well to incorporate all ingredients.

3. If using, add red pepper flakes or hot sauce at this point for heat.

Step 4: Simmer to Perfection

1. Bring the mixture to a light boil, then reduce heat to low.

2. Simmer uncovered for 10-15 minutes, stirring occasionally, until the sauce has thickened to your desired consistency.

3. If the mixture becomes too thick, add water a tablespoon at a time until you reach your preferred consistency.

4. Taste and adjust seasonings as needed, adding more salt, pepper, or sweetness according to your preference.

Step 5: Serve

1. Remove the skillet from heat once the Sloppy Joe mixture has reached your desired consistency.

2. Spoon the hot Sloppy Joe mixture onto the bottom halves of toasted hamburger buns.

3. Add optional toppings like shredded cheese, pickles, or diced onions if desired.

4. Top with the other half of the bun and serve immediately.

Pro Tips for Perfect Sloppy Joes

Texture and Consistency Tips

  • Toast your buns: Toasting the hamburger buns makes ALL the difference. It adds texture and prevents the buns from getting soggy too quickly.
  • Perfect sauce consistency: The ideal Sloppy Joe sauce should be thick enough to stay on the bun but not so dry that it loses its saucy appeal. When you drag a spoon through the sauce, it should leave a trail that slowly fills back in.
  • Meat crumble size: Break the ground beef into small, even crumbles as it cooks for the best texture.
  • Simmer time matters: Don’t rush the simmering process. Those 10-15 minutes allow the flavors to meld and the sauce to reach the perfect consistency.

Flavor Enhancement Tips

  • Brown the meat properly: Take the time to properly brown the ground beef for maximum flavor development.
  • Sauté the vegetables: Cook the onions and peppers until soft before adding the sauce ingredients to build a flavor foundation.
  • Bloom the spices: Add the dry spices to the meat and vegetable mixture before adding the wet ingredients to release their full flavor potential.
  • Balance is key: The perfect Sloppy Joe has a balance of sweet, tangy, and savory elements. Taste as you go and adjust accordingly.

Delicious Variations to Try

Flavor Variations

  • Smoky Sloppy Joes: Add 1 teaspoon of liquid smoke and 1 teaspoon of smoked paprika for a delicious smoky flavor.
  • BBQ Sloppy Joes: Substitute half of the ketchup with your favorite BBQ sauce for a barbecue twist.
  • Mexican-Inspired: Add 1 tablespoon of taco seasoning, use salsa instead of tomato sauce, and top with avocado and sour cream.
  • Italian-Style: Add Italian seasoning, substitute marinara for tomato sauce, and top with mozzarella cheese.
  • Asian Fusion: Add hoisin sauce, ginger, and a splash of soy sauce for an Asian-inspired version.

Creative Serving Ideas

  • Sloppy Joe Grilled Cheese: Spread the mixture between two slices of bread with cheese and grill for a delicious sandwich.
  • Loaded Sloppy Joe Fries: Spoon the mixture over crispy french fries and top with cheese.
  • Sloppy Joe Stuffed Peppers: Fill bell peppers with the mixture, top with cheese, and bake until peppers are tender.
  • Sloppy Joe Baked Potatoes: Use as a topping for baked potatoes with cheese and sour cream.
  • Sloppy Joe Nachos: Layer over tortilla chips with cheese and other nacho toppings.

Alternative Cooking Methods

Slow Cooker Method

  1. Brown the ground beef in a skillet and drain excess fat.
  2. Transfer the beef to a slow cooker and add all remaining ingredients (except buns).
  3. Stir well to combine.
  4. Cook on LOW for 4-6 hours or on HIGH for 2-3 hours.
  5. Serve on toasted buns as directed above.

Storage and Reheating Instructions

  • Refrigerator: Store leftover Sloppy Joe mixture in an airtight container for up to 3 days.
  • Freezer: Freeze in freezer-safe containers or bags for up to 3 months.
  • Reheating: Warm refrigerated leftovers in a skillet over medium heat or in the microwave until heated through. For frozen leftovers, thaw overnight in the refrigerator before reheating.

Nutritional Information

Per serving (including bun):

Calories:365 kcal
Protein:31g
Carbohydrates:35g
Fat:11g
Fiber:2g
Sugar:12g
Sodium:780mg

Dietary Adaptations

  • Gluten-Free: Serve on gluten-free buns or over rice.
  • Low-Carb: Serve in lettuce cups instead of buns.
  • Dairy-Free: Skip the butter and use olive oil instead.
  • Paleo/Whole30: Use coconut aminos instead of Worcestershire sauce, omit the sugar, and serve in lettuce cups.
  • Keto-Friendly: Reduce or substitute the brown sugar with a keto-friendly sweetener and serve over cauliflower rice or in lettuce cups.

Frequently Asked Questions

What is the difference between a Sloppy Joe and Manwich?

Manwich is a pre-made store-bought sauce used to make Sloppy Joes. This recipe is homemade and made from scratch, giving you control over the ingredients and flavor profile.

Can I make Sloppy Joes ahead of time?

Yes! The Sloppy Joe mixture can be made up to 3 days ahead and stored in the refrigerator, or frozen for up to 3 months. Simply reheat when ready to serve.

What sides go well with Sloppy Joes?

Classic sides include potato chips, french fries, coleslaw, or a simple green salad. For a complete meal, add a vegetable side dish such as steamed corn or green beans.

How can I make my Sloppy Joes less sweet?

Reduce or omit the brown sugar and use less ketchup (which contains sugar). You can increase the tomato sauce to maintain the proper consistency.

Can I use ground turkey instead of beef?

Absolutely! Ground turkey, chicken, or even plant-based meat alternatives work well in this recipe. Just be aware that leaner meats may require a bit more oil to prevent drying out.

Recipe created and tested for the perfect balance of flavors. We hope you enjoy this homemade Sloppy Joe recipe as much as we do!

The Ultimate Homemade Sloppy Joes Recipe: Better Than Any Canned Sauce!

The Ultimate Homemade Sloppy Joes Recipe: Better Than Any Canned Sauce!

There’s something undeniably comforting about a perfectly made Sloppy Joe sandwich. That sweet and savory meat mixture piled high on a toasted bun, threatening to spill over with each delicious bite – it’s the epitome of nostalgic comfort food that appeals to both kids and adults alike. If you’ve been relying on canned sauces for your Sloppy Joe fix, prepare to be amazed by how simple and rewarding it is to make this classic American dish from scratch.
By Jason GriffithPublished on April 15, 2025
Prep Time15 min
Cook Time30 min
Total Time45 min
Servings4 servings
Category: Main Course
Cuisine: American

Ingredients

  • 1 pound (450g) lean ground beef (85-90% lean)
  • 1 tablespoon olive oil
  • 1 tablespoon butter
  • 1 tablespoon tomato paste
  • 1 cup tomato sauce (8 oz can)
  • 3 cups ketchup
  • 1 tablespoon Worcestershire sauce
  • 1 tablespoon brown sugar (or less to taste)
  • 1 tablespoon yellow mustard
  • 1 teaspoon apple cider vinegar
  • 4 cups water (optional)
  • 2 teaspoons kosher salt
  • 4 teaspoons black pepper
  • 4 teaspoons chili powder
  • 2 teaspoons dried mustard
  • 4 teaspoons red pepper flakes (optional)
  • 1 teaspoon liquid smoke
  • 1 teaspoon smoked paprika
  • 1 tablespoon taco seasoning

Instructions

  1. In a large skillet over medium heat, add olive oil and butter. Once melted, add the ground beef and cook until browned, breaking it apart with a spatula.
  2. Drain excess fat from the skillet, then stir in tomato paste, ketchup, tomato sauce, Worcestershire sauce, brown sugar, yellow mustard, apple cider vinegar, and water (if using).
  3. Season the mixture with kosher salt, black pepper, chili powder, dried mustard, red pepper flakes, liquid smoke, smoked paprika, and taco seasoning. Stir well to combine.
  4. Reduce heat to low and simmer for about 20 minutes, stirring occasionally, until the mixture thickens to your desired consistency.
  5. Serve the Sloppy Joe mixture on toasted hamburger buns and enjoy!

Nutrition Information

@type: NutritionInformation
Calories: 450 calories
Protein Content: 25g
Carbohydrate Content: 50g
Fat Content: 18g
Tags: Sloppy Joes, homemade Sloppy Joes, comfort food, American cuisine, easy dinner recipes